Subject: East wing sensors — recall swap this week

Hi facilities folks,

Quick one from the front desk: the Orvale door sensors on the east wing are part of that recall, and the fitters from Kessling arrive Thursday. They'll need propped-open access to stairwell B all morning. Use the temporary pass below to let them through.

staff pass of kageg-yageg = bdg-QUNIL-00092

## 3.8.0 — Changed defaults

The read-replica lag alarm for the Quillbrook order store now ships with tighter defaults. Previously the alarm only fired after lag exceeded ten minutes across two evaluation windows, which let several degraded replicas serve stale reads unnoticed. The new defaults page at two minutes of sustained lag and auto-resolve once lag drops below thirty seconds. On-call should expect slightly more pages during bulk imports; suppress via the usual maintenance flag. The updated defaults are:

deployment values, kawip-kafog:
belath:
  pin: 3709
  tenant: ulaox
  seal: seal_25075386
  metrics_host: metrics.belath.halixhq.test
  standby_team: gormir
  escalation: wenys-fenwyn
  nonce: 26e5f7

- [ ] Verify the Orelight kiosk watchdog recovers the shell within 15 seconds of a forced UI freeze. Test on both the Brambleton lobby unit and the lab bench rig, since hardware timers differ. Confirm the watchdog does not fire during the OTA apply window — last cycle it rebooted mid-update and bricked two units. Sign off only after three consecutive clean recovery cycles, and record the verified build token directly beneath this item.

build token for yageg-yajep: htk3_eeb

Ticket GRID-madness: Staging for Puzzlewright, our crossword generator, was deployed with the production dictionary service URL, so staging grids pull licensed word lists they shouldn't. New folks: this happens when someone copies .env.prod into .env.staging without swapping endpoints. Fix is to point DICTIONARY_URL at the staging mirror and regenerate the cache. While you're in there, note that the dictionary service also requires an auth token, which must be set in the same file. Add the following line directly below DICTIONARY_URL:

sealed setting: ARCHIVE_KEY3=c1f